Overview

This skill is a coherent customer-support aid with a small ETA script, but users should apply privacy and consent checks before SMS or third-party loyalty outreach.

Before installing, confirm the ETA calculator fits your store policy and require explicit consent and privacy review before using SMS, email marketing, or any third-party loyalty/review automation with customer order data.

Finding
The declared description promises a comprehensive post-purchase support capability for long-lead custom products, including status inquiries, delays, modification requests, damage/quality complaints, and return eligibility. The supplied code only calculates estimated production and delivery milestones from an order date and parameters, plus a 24-hour modification deadline and rush adjustment. While timeline estimation is relevant to a subset of the declared use cases such as production timeline or 'order taking too long,' the actual code does not support the broader stated behaviors. There is no integration with orders, shipment systems, complaint handling, returns logic, or customer-support decisioning. Therefore the description materially overstates the skill's functionality relative to the code.

Missing User Warnings

Medium
Confidence
89% confidence
Finding
The skill directs operators to send Email/SMS updates and use a third-party service for post-delivery outreach without warning about privacy, consent, or data-sharing implications. In a support context, this can lead to personal data being used for additional communications or transferred to external vendors without proper notice, legal basis, or minimization controls.

Context-Inappropriate Capability

Medium
Confidence
94% confidence
Finding
The skill expands from customer support into loyalty, referral, and review automation through a third-party service, which broadens data use beyond the user's immediate support request. That scope creep can cause unauthorized secondary use of customer contact/order data and create compliance and consent issues, especially if operators assume the skill is limited to support handling.
